## 4.2.0 — Changed defaults

TextVault now assumes UTF-8 for uploaded text files when detection confidence is below threshold; previously it fell back to Latin-1. Expect fewer mojibake tickets from Grelling Docs users, but legacy Windows exports may now be rejected instead of silently mangled. Advise users to re-save and re-upload. Current detection settings are as follows.

settings of fahag-haduf:
[ulaox]
port = 8443
region = south-2
host = ulaox.lumiccorp.internal
timeout_ms = 500
retries = 8

# CI note: queue-depth autoscaler flakiness

If your plugin's integration tests stall on Brimworks CI, the queue-depth autoscaler is usually the cause. It samples depth every 20 seconds, so short bursts from test fixtures may not trigger scale-up, and jobs sit queued until timeout. Workaround: set a floor of two workers in your plugin manifest rather than relying on burst scaling. The autoscaler team is aware and tracking a fix. When filing a report, include the trace token printed below.

session token of kagup-hahaf = htk3_2b8

☐ Ceremony step 4 — Migration freeze. Plugin authors: before the Drossel key ceremony begins, confirm all pending schema migrations against the Quillbase tenant are expand-only. No column drops, no renames, no backfills mid-ceremony. Dual-write shims must stay enabled until the new signing key is live. Verify your plugin's migration lock is held and the zero-downtime checklist in the Tarnhelm portal shows green. Once verified, unseal your plugin's ceremony credentials using the recovery passphrase that appears below.

recovery phrase for hahof-kajof: briwyn-wenwyn

## DeltaPane Onboarding — Release Notes

DeltaPane renders diffs for files over 50 MB using chunked streaming. Release managers: verify the chunker version matches the viewer build before cutting a release; mismatches cause blank panes. Smoke-test with the Grendel sample repo. Rollbacks are one command; see the ops sheet. Never ship without the memory-cap flag enabled. For release sign-off or viewer build issues, contact the DeltaPane release owner.

escalation mailbox, kaweg-kahif: druwyn.sordor@nelvroworks.corp